Data for Critical Consciousness: Engaging Teachers in Self-Study of Equity Orientations and Practices

Abstract

This paper presents findings from a professional development project in data use for equity. The project was guided by frameworks of critical data driven decision making and data use for equity to aid teachers in strengthening their data and equity literacies. From spring to spring, teachers and administrators in one school site engaged in data collection and analysis of school and classroom level data focused on identifying in/equity within the school, alongside learning in culturally responsive and relevant practices. Case study findings indicate promising changes to teachers’ agency, critical consciousness, and multicultural capacity.
